Output 25500ecfaff9db1c403c0acf1b4fef39c53577d14bc5d542a9299b4caf868df5:105

value
666309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343221b5ae394ca6d98e39e6f9e593afd9782bb4 OP_EQUAL
address
36T17jEgNtynVvBiGnNRJwnkimqQCwbus1
transaction
25500ecfaff9db1c403c0acf1b4fef39c53577d14bc5d542a9299b4caf868df5
confirmations
340408
spent
true